A copy of the report and the Government’s response to the ... eship at pennWebJul 6, 2024 · The word "watershed" is sometimes used interchangeably with drainage basin or catchment. Ridges and hills that separate two watersheds are called the drainage divide. The watershed consists of surface water --lakes, streams, reservoirs, and wetlands --and all the underlying groundwater. Larger watersheds contain many smaller watersheds. eship calgary
